§ 54.06 CONTAINERS FOR GARBAGE AND REFUSE.
   (A)   Containers Required; Maintenance:
      (1)   Unless otherwise provided in this chapter, every person owning, managing, operating, leasing, or renting any premises or any place where garbage or rubbish accumulates, shall provide and at all times maintain in good order and repair, on any such premises, a town provided poly cart, which shall be used for the trash collection trucks and shall not be removed from the premises.
      (2)   Any poly cart that does not conform to the provisions of this chapter or that may have ragged or sharp edges or any other defect liable to hamper or injure the person collecting the contents thereof shall be replaced with no cost to the resident.
      (3)   Any poly cart that is not distributed by the Town of Calera or its contractor will not be collected.
      (4)   Any additional garbage or rubbish placed at the street or curb line for removal by the town, shall be contained items (boxed or bagged) on a non-regular basis. Any person placing loose items for disposal at the curb line or street for collection is in violation this chapter. Additional trash collection fees will apply if the town or its duly authorized agent is requested to return prior to the next regularly scheduled pick up day. As established by the town board.
      (5)   The town shall have the authority to refuse collection services for failure to comply with this chapter.
      (6)   If the poly cart is damaged, and the resident is determined to be at fault, the replacement cost of the poly cart will be billed to the resident.
   (B)   Size; Cleanliness:
      (1)   All poly cart containers shall be kept clean and free from accumulation of any substance remaining attached to the inside of the container which would attract or breed flies, mosquitoes, or any other biting and/or stinging insects.
   (C)   Businesses, Mobile Home Parks:
      (1)   Unless otherwise exempted by the public works department, business, industrial, institutional, and mobile home parks shall utilize containers provided by the town and shall be of sufficient capacity and/or quantity to fully contain all refuse accumulated between collection periods.
      (2)   All covers or doors shall be kept closed except when depositing refuse in the container.
      (3)   Every person utilizing containers provided by the Town shall have a duty to regularly inspect, secure and correct defects in the container which may be its form, use or location if such location can reasonably cause injury or damage to any person or property. Defects in any container that
cannot be corrected by a user must be reported in writing to the Public Works Department.
      (4)   The town shall not be liable for any damage or injury to any person or property based on any users' failure to inspect, secure, or repair or report defects in any container.
   (D)   Multi-Family Dwellings:
      (1)   The type of trash service available at multi-family dwellings shall be determined by the Public Works Director of the Town of Calera. If it is determined by the Public Works Director that there are safe locations for poly carts and poly cart services are available, they will be provided and billed. If it is determined that dumpster services are safer and more advantageous, they will be provided and billed to the landlord.
      (2)   All lids or doors to refuse containers, whether poly carts or dumpsters, shall be kept closed except when depositing refuse in the container.
      (3)   Every person utilizing containers provided by the Town shall have a duty to regularly inspect, secure and correct defects in the container which may be its form, use or location if such location can reasonably cause injury or damage to any person or property. Defects in any container that cannot be corrected by a user must be reported in writing to the Public Works Department.
      (4)   The Town shall not be liable for any damage or injury to any person or property based on any users' failure to inspect, secure, or report defects in any container.
   (E)   Residential and Commercial Dumpsters and Roll-Offs:
      (1)   The Town, shall be the sole provider for roll-off containers within the Town unless the town is unable to provide one, it's contractor shall provide one. All requests made for roll offs in the town shall be communicated through town hall.
      (2)   Dumpsters shall be filled with only household items.
      (3)   Roll Offs shall be filled with only household items, construction items, small branches, and small trees less than 6" in diameter.
      (4)   Roll Offs shall not be filled over the top rail and shall not hang over the sides.
      (5)   Dirt, sand, rocks, asphalt, and concrete are prohibited.
      (6)   It shall be unlawful for any person to damage or otherwise interfere with the use of any refuse container, publicly or privately owned, within the town. No containers may be removed or relocated without permission of the Public Works Director or his designees.
      (7)   It shall be unlawful for any person to use any refuse dumpster or roll-off not owned by the town or its contractor.
   (F)   Penalty:
      (1)   A person who violates this ordinance shall be guilty of a misdemeanor, and upon conviction shall be punished by a fine of $215.00. Each day upon which a violation continues shall be deemed a separate offense.
